Alternation of generations in plants permits both mitosis and meiosis but at different stages.
The zygote will undergo many rounds of <u>mitosis</u> and give rise to a diploid multicellular plant called a sporophyte. Specialized cells of the sporophyte will undergo <u>meiosis</u> and produce haploid spores.

<u>Here is more about the structures of prokaryotic cells:</u>
Axial filament is a bundle of flagella that are wrapped around the cell's body.
Flagellum is what the prokaryotic cell has that is whip-like in structure. It helps with the motility of the cell.
Pilus is a hair-like structure that are found on the surface of prokaryotic cells. They help the cell attach itself to surfaces.
Peritrichous flagella are several flagella that can be found all over some prokaryotic cells.
